<p>The convergence of the Internet of Things Artificial Intelligence Edge &amp; Cloud Services has unlocked new possibilities for businesses governments and society.<br>What once seemed experimental or futuristic has now become a strategic necessity. This book offers a practical and nuanced perspective for architects and decision-makers who want to design secure resilient scalable and intelligent systems built on the foundation of IoT but reimagined for the AI era.</p><p>IoT is no longer a niche technology limited to isolated sensors or industrial use cases. It has evolved into a flexible and adaptive foundation for digital transformation. Devices are smaller cheaper and smarter.<br>Edge platforms now process data at lightning speed. AI models integrate with IoT networks to extract actionable insights in real time. But these opportunities come with new risks design challenges and architectural complexities. How do we design systems that are not only functional but secure ethical adaptable and future-ready?</p><p>This new edition builds on the original 2019 guide preserving its timeless architectural foundations while expanding it to reflect the seismic shifts that have occurred since.</p><p>What This Edition Covers</p><p>Part I - The Foundation revisits and updates the original architectural pillars: security availability performance agility and cost-effectiveness providing well-proven and action-oriented recommendations. The principles remain as relevant now as they were in 2019. I offer clarity as technologies continue to evolve. Practical frameworks solution blueprints and system examples are revised to reflect updated risks stakeholder expectations and deployment patterns.</p><p>Part II - The Evolution focuses on how solution architects can address the expanded responsibilities of modern digital transformation such as:</p><ul><li>Agile architecture principles for iterative and stakeholder-driven design</li><li>AI-enhanced decision layers within IoT systems</li><li>Edge computing patterns and cross-domain integration</li><li>Continuous trust and zero-trust security models</li><li>Chaos engineering for reliability in unpredictable environments</li><li>Environmental ethical and regulatory design considerations</li><li>Industry examples from manufacturing healthcare smart cities retail and energy</li></ul><p>Central to business innovation and operational intelligence this book is ideal for solution architects in IoT-centric platforms. However its content also benefits:</p><ul><li>Enterprise architects systems engineers cloud practitioners</li><li>CTOs CIOs CDOs digital transformation leaders</li><li>Product managers involved in smart design or industrial innovation</li><li>Senior consultants working across cloud &amp; AI domains</li><li>Advanced students in engineering data science &amp; architecture programs seeking industry-informed frameworks</li></ul><p>If you are designing a smart building a predictive maintenance solution for manufacturing or enabling edge AI in healthcare this book equips you with the principles patterns and perspectives to succeed.</p><p>This book differs in that it:</p><ul><li>Combines timeless design wisdom with forward-looking innovation</li><li>Based on real-world implementation not just theoretical models</li><li>Written by an architect with decades of experience across enterprise cloud and digital transformation projects</li><li>Contains visual models practical checklists and frameworks you can apply immediately</li><li>Is neutral to vendor ecosystems allowing flexibility for any platform or toolset</li></ul><p>While smart devices outnumber people and AI augments every touchpoint IoT architecture is no longer a background task. This book is both a map and a compass for those who build what comes next.</p>
